Ad Hoc网络基于地理位置的双信道功率退避策略  

Dual channel power controlled backoff based on geographic location in Ad Hoc networks

摘  要:在地理位置信息的基础上,提出一种双信道功率退避的AdHoc网络节能方案。基本思想是控制信道功率由大到小退避,数据信道功率由小到大"退避"。并利用地理位置提供的便利,较好地解决了链路的不对称问题。此外,介绍了功率退避算法,简要分析了成功传输的概率。仿真结果表明,该协议能够满足AdHoc网络近距离节点优先通信的设计需求。In this paper,an energy optimization with dual channel power controlled backoff based on geographic location is proposed. The basic idea is control channel backoff from low power to high power, data channel "backoff" from high to low. And using the benefit of geographic information,the problem of asymmetric links is solved better. In addition backoff algorithm is introduced and the successful transmission probability is analyzed briefly in this paper. The simulations result shows it can meet the design of Ad Hoc networks of short distance priority.
